Things that most people find relaxing just don't work for me - I really do not like baths for instance. Apart from the whole lying in your own dirt bit I just get too hot within about two minutes of getting in one and cannot wait to get out. Reading doesn't relax me. I barely read apart from on holiday as once I start I just cannot stop until I have finished the book. The anticipation kills me! Not great when you have to get up for work the next day and have seen in the early hours behind the pages of a book. I also don't find exercise in the slightest bit relaxing, I can honestly say I have never enjoyed a single second of exercise.

So what do I do to relax and keep stress at bay? I sew. The time spent behind the sewing machine is the most relaxing part of my day. I can lose myself and totally clear my mind whilst listening to the sewing machine whirl away. It means I also actually disconnect from the digital world for a while too which can never be a bad thing. I make the same dress pattern time and time again which means I don't really have to think about what I am doing. I have adjusted the dress to fit me perfectly so I know that the resulting dress will fit me like a glove. This has an added bonus too, I no longer have the stress of actually going out and buying clothes. Wondering whether an item will fit and having to go into changing rooms has always been the part of shopping I dislike. Ready to wear sizing being all over the place doesn't help stress levels or make for a happy Sarah!
